Commit 4890dd70 authored by lcbluestorm's avatar lcbluestorm

clear code

parent 6234b501
package ssdb
import (
"errors"
"net/http"
"strconv"
"strings"
......@@ -21,6 +22,9 @@ type SsdbProvider struct {
func (p *SsdbProvider) connectInit() error {
var err error
if p.host == "" || p.port == 0 {
return errors.New("SessionInit First")
}
p.client, err = ssdb.Connect(p.host, p.port)
if err != nil {
return err
......@@ -98,7 +102,6 @@ func (p *SsdbProvider) SessionRegenerate(oldsid, sid string) (session.Store, err
if value == nil || len(value.(string)) == 0 {
kv = make(map[interface{}]interface{})
} else {
var err error
kv, err = session.DecodeGob([]byte(value.(string)))
if err != nil {
return nil, err
......@@ -108,7 +111,7 @@ func (p *SsdbProvider) SessionRegenerate(oldsid, sid string) (session.Store, err
return nil, err
}
}
_, e := p.client.Do("setx", sid, value.(string), p.maxLifetime)
_, e := p.client.Do("setx", sid, value, p.maxLifetime)
if e != nil {
return nil, e
}
......
package ssdb
import (
"fmt"
"net/http"
"testing"
)
......@@ -55,6 +54,4 @@ func Test(t *testing.T) {
if p.SessionExist("1") {
t.Error("SessionExist err")
}
fmt.Println(newS)
}
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ment